Reprint rights problems on Contentville
***********************************************************************

Authors are alerted to check for content that might be reprinted without their consent at www.contentville.com. The site lists nearly 1,000 magazine titles including Fantasy and Science Fiction and Starlog. Most magazines listed are nonfiction.

The service offers online reprints of magazine articles for $2.95 each.

The the Authors Guild is investigating the issue and the National Writer's Union has issued an alert at http://www.nwu.org/journ/0007cvil.htm, which includes a letter sent to Contentville in behalf of its members.

Steven Brill, founder of Contentville states that they are, "are keeping exact records of each article that we sell so that we can pay whoever the appropriate copyright owner is," but has not blocked access to reprints that are being challenged.
